What You’ll Discover in This Experiential Training
Over two days of reflection, exploration, and skill-building, this course guides you in how to embody and apply mindfulness-based principles across a variety of clinical presentations.
🌿 The Foundations of Mindfulness in Clinical Practice – Discover how present-moment awareness shifts the therapeutic alliance and fosters deeper connection.
🧠 Neuroscience & Regulation – Understand how mindfulness reshapes brain function, reduces reactivity, and restores self-regulation in trauma-affected clients.
💬 Therapeutic Language & Presence – Learn how mindful communication can soften resistance, support emotion processing, and invite curiosity.
🌱 Trauma-Informed Mindfulness – Apply grounding, body awareness, and breath-centered techniques without triggering overwhelm.
🧘 Clinician Self-Practice – Cultivate your own mindful presence to avoid burnout and increase your capacity to hold space.
